A go-around is a discontinued landing approach in which the pilot adds power and climbs back to a safe altitude before re-attempting the approach or proceeding to an alternate. It is a routine safety response, not an emergency, and is taught as the standard reaction to any unstable approach. Detection algorithm and known limitations: see SkyMeter methodology.
